Rep. Donald Norcross Hospitalized Following Gallbladder Emergency

The New Jersey congressman is stable and receiving care in North Carolina, as Democrats face challenges securing attendance for a critical budget vote.

  • Rep. Donald Norcross was hospitalized on Sunday in North Carolina after experiencing a gallbladder-related medical emergency.
  • His office confirmed he is in stable condition at UNC Rex Hospital and is receiving exceptional care.
  • Plans are in place to transfer Norcross to Cooper University Health Care in New Jersey once he is medically cleared to fly.
  • The hospitalization raises concerns for House Democrats, who are preparing for a closely contested budget reconciliation vote on Wednesday.
  • The Democratic caucus faces additional pressure due to recent vacancies, leaving the House balance at 220 Republicans to 213 Democrats.
